Stephen Ministry

At St. Paul Ann Arbor, we are called to GATHER, GROW, and GO. Part of this mission is to create a welcoming, caring space in our faith community in which people can find healing for body and soul. St. Paul has equipped and empowered a team of Stephen Ministers—laypeople who provide one-to-one, Christ-centered care to people experiencing grief, unemployment, hospitalization, loneliness, divorce, financial stress, a terminal illness, addiction, or other life difficulties. Stephen Ministers are available to partner with people in our congregation during difficult times, and they can walk alongside you through the challenging seasons of life.

One way to think of Stephen Ministry Care Givers is that they are the “After People.”

  • …after the phone call you hoped you would never get.
  • …after the divorce papers are served and the bottom falls out of your life.
  • …after the funeral, when everyone has left and the emotions you’ve held at bay come crashing in on you.
  • …after the doctor say, “I’m sorry there’s nothing more we can do.”
  • …after the nursing home director shakes you hand and says, “Welcome to your new home.”
  • …after the last child honks the horn, waves and drives away—and the house suddenly seems empty.
  • …after the baby arrives, demanding more of you than you ever dreamed possible.
  • …after you find a pink slip with your final paycheck.
  • …after your family and friends have heard your story one too many times, but you still need to talk it out.
  • …after…(you fill in the blank).

Stephen Ministers are ready to come alongside you and provide comfort and support for as long after as needed. Men are always paired with men and women with women in a confidential caring relationship. Alpha House

Support for homeless families through service at Alpha House allows volunteers to spend time playing with the children, serving meals, or staying overnight as a back-up for the regular staff person there. To volunteer: Contact Alpha House directly, or volunteer during St. Paul’s annual week of service in October.

Global Outreach

Supporting global organizations shows loving care and shares God’s Word with people around the world. St. Paul regularly supports missionaires James & Christel Neuendorf in Puerto Rico and also Britt Odemba with Project 24 in Kenya.

Collections are gathered for LCMS World Relief during global crises, and we also have a partnership with People of the Book Lutheran Outreach (POBLO) that shares the gospel with Muslims in the United States and in the Middle East.
